必须安装language-php、autocomplete-php(或php-integrator-autocomplete-plus)、linter-php三大插件才能实现PHP语法识别、自动补全和实时语法检查;再配php-cs-fixer统一代码风格,开启显示不可见字符避免缩进问题,最后确保系统已安装PHP并可通过php -v验证。
直接拖进Atom窗口或用 File → Open(快捷键 Ctrl+O / Cmd+O)就能打开.php文件。但要真正高效编辑,得配几个关键插件。
必须装的PHP基础支持插件
只打开文件不等于能好好写代码。Atom默认不带PHP语法识别,装这几个插件才真正“认得”PHP:
- language-php:官方维护的语言包,提供基础语法高亮和文件类型识别
-
autocomplete-php 或 php-integrator-autocomplete-plus:函数、类、方法自动补全,输入
str_就能提示strlen()、strpos()等 - linter-php:依赖系统PHP CLI,保存时实时检查语法错误(比如漏分号、括号不匹配)
让PHP代码更规范、更易读的插件
写完代码不是终点,格式统一、风格清晰才能长期维护:
-
php-cs-fixer:配合本地安装的
php-cs-fixer工具(用Composer全局安装),保存时自动按PSR-12等标准美化代码 - prettier-atom(可选):如果项目同时含PHP+JS/HTML,它能跨语言统一格式,需额外配置PHP支持
- 开启 Invisible Characters(设置 → Editor → Show Invisibles):显示空格、制表符和换行符,避免缩进混乱引发的逻辑问题
提升开发体验的实用补充
这些不是必需,但用起来很顺手:
-
platformio-ide-terminal:底部嵌入终端,不用切窗口就能运行
php index.php或php -l test.php - atom-ide-ui + ide-php:提供跳转到定义、查找引用、悬停看文档等IDE级功能(需确保PHP CLI路径已正确配置)
- 字体推荐:Fira Code 或 Source Code Pro,等宽+连字,PHP中
===、=>看起来更清爽
插件装完重启Atom,打开.php文件就
会自动启用高亮和补全。关键是先确保系统已安装PHP并能在终端执行php -v——这是大多数插件正常工作的前提。








